Chesterton's mix of historic homes near the lake and newer subdivisions in the Porter County area creates unique plumbing cost factors. The region's heavy clay soils can shift and stress underground pipes, while cold winters put a freeze risk on exposed lines. Older homes in town may still have galvanized steel or cast iron drains that need specialized replacement. Newer construction often uses PEX, which is simpler to repair. These local conditions mean that plumber cost in Chesterton depends on more than just the job type—it's shaped by the house's age, the pipe material, and the season. Why Plumber Costs Vary in Chesterton

Chesterton's housing stock ranges from early 1900s bungalows to modern subdivisions, and each era used different pipe materials. Working with old cast iron or galvanized steel takes more time and skill than updating PEX or copper. The local climate also plays a role: freeze-thaw cycles can cause pipes to shift or burst, and emergency calls during a cold snap often carry a premium. Indiana requires plumbers to be licensed through the state, and licensed pros charge accordingly for their training and insurance. Permits are handled by the local building department, and the cost of pulling a permit is separate from the plumber's labor. Finally, the time of year matters—spring and fall are typically busier for drain cleaning and water heater replacements, which can affect scheduling and rates.

Common Plumbing Issues in Chesterton Homes

  1. 1

    Frozen Pipes

    Chesterton's cold winters can freeze exposed pipes in basements, crawl spaces, or exterior walls, leading to bursts that require urgent repair.

  2. 2

    Sewer Line Clogs from Clay Soil

    The heavy clay soil around Chesterton can shift and crush old clay or Orangeburg sewer lines, causing backups that need excavation or trenchless repair.

  3. 3

    Old Galvanized Pipe Corrosion

    Many older Chesterton homes still have galvanized steel pipes that rust from the inside, reducing water pressure and causing discolored water.

  4. 4

    Water Heater Sediment Buildup

    Hard water in the region can cause sediment to accumulate in tank water heaters, reducing efficiency and leading to early failure.

  5. 5

    Sump Pump Failure During Heavy Rain

    Spring thaws and lake-effect rain can flood basements, making a working sump pump critical—and a failed one an emergency.

Plumber cost FAQs — Chesterton.

Q · 01

What factors affect the cost of hiring a plumber in Chesterton?

Several factors influence plumber cost in Chesterton: the job's complexity (simple faucet repair vs. sewer line replacement), the time of day or week (emergency after-hours calls cost more), the pipe material (old cast iron is harder to work with than PEX), and whether a permit is required. Travel time from the plumber's base to your home also plays a role, especially if you're in a more remote part of Porter County.

Q · 02

How do I choose a reliable plumber in Chesterton?

Look for a plumber who is licensed by the state of Indiana and carries liability insurance. Check online reviews from Chesterton homeowners, and ask for references if possible. Get at least three written estimates that detail the work and materials. Avoid paying large sums upfront, and make sure the plumber pulls any required permits through the local building department.

Q · 03

Do plumbers in Indiana need a license?

Yes, Indiana requires plumbers to be licensed at the state level through the Indiana Board of Plumbing Examiners. A licensed plumber has passed exams and meets continuing education requirements. Always verify a plumber's license before hiring—it protects you and ensures the work meets state code.

Q · 04

When is the best time to schedule plumbing work in Chesterton?

Spring and fall are typically the busiest seasons for plumbers in Chesterton because many homeowners schedule maintenance before winter or after the thaw. If you have a non-urgent project, consider scheduling in late summer or early winter when demand is lower. Emergency calls for frozen pipes spike in January and February, so plan ahead for winterizing.

Q · 05

Do I need a permit for plumbing work in Chesterton?

Major plumbing work—like water heater replacement, sewer line repair, or new pipe installation—usually requires a permit from the local building department. Minor repairs like fixing a faucet or unclogging a drain typically do not. Your plumber should know the local requirements and can pull the permit for you. Permit fees are separate from the plumber's labor and materials.
